Uribe to stay seven hours in Venezuela
The visit Colombian President Álvaro Uribe is paying Friday
to Venezuela to meet with his counterpart Hugo Chávez will
last approximately seven hours, according to Álvaro Uribe's
agenda, as released Thursday by the Colombian Ministry of Foreign
Affairs in Bogotá.
Uribe is arriving Friday in Falcón state, northwest Venezuela,
at 11 am.
The Colombian ruler will be taken by land to the Paraguaná
Refinery Complex, where he will visit the Amuay refinery. Later,
he will meet with President Chávez, reported Efe.
Afterwards, Uribe and his delegation will attend a luncheon
hosted by the Venezuelan President.
Both leaders will preside over the signing of bilateral agreements
and the reading of a joint declaration, as well as the signing
of fan agreement between the Venezuelan Railways Institute
(IAFE) and the Colombian Ministry of Transport.
